Accra [Ghana], July 3 (ANI): Prime Minister Narendra Modi on Wednesday (local time) announced that India and Ghana have agreed to elevate their bilateral relationship to the level of a 'Comprehensive Partnership,' under which both countries will also step up defence and security cooperation (…)
